Summer Solstice in the Patagonia

DSC04866

We welcomed the summer solstice on December 22 in the most organic experience for the Patagonia: a bonfire in the woods and watching the sunrise over the Strait of Magellan.  We felt night’s darkness embrace us for 2 hours before the dawn broke and filled the air with the quiet sound of the forest.  Then the birds began to sing.
